pkgsrc-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c gnat_util: remove
details: https://anonhg.NetBSD.org/pkgsrc/rev/b2200e3c2909
branches: trunk
changeset: 390515:b2200e3c2909
user: wiz <wiz%pkgsrc.org@localhost>
date: Wed Dec 21 14:09:17 2022 +0000
description:
gnat_util: remove
This was scheduled removal in 2017, finally do it.
diffstat:
doc/CHANGES-2022 | 3 +-
lang/Makefile | 3 +-
lang/gnat_util/DESCR | 2 -
lang/gnat_util/Makefile | 37 ------
lang/gnat_util/Makefile.sources | 160 ----------------------------
lang/gnat_util/buildlink3.mk | 13 --
lang/gnat_util/distinfo | 6 -
lang/gnat_util/files/Makefile | 68 -----------
lang/gnat_util/files/gnat_util.gpr | 7 -
lang/gnat_util/files/sdefault_adb.gnat_util | 59 ----------
lang/gnat_util/patches/patch-gnatvsn.adb | 40 -------
11 files changed, 3 insertions(+), 395 deletions(-)
diffs (truncated from 459 to 300 lines):
diff -r 72c5b305b3ad -r b2200e3c2909 doc/CHANGES-2022
--- a/doc/CHANGES-2022 Wed Dec 21 14:02:10 2022 +0000
+++ b/doc/CHANGES-2022 Wed Dec 21 14:09:17 2022 +0000
@@ -1,4 +1,4 @@
-$NetBSD: CHANGES-2022,v 1.6308 2022/12/21 14:02:10 wiz Exp $
+$NetBSD: CHANGES-2022,v 1.6309 2022/12/21 14:09:17 wiz Exp $
Changes to the packages collection and infrastructure in 2022:
@@ -9432,3 +9432,4 @@
Removed lang/nhc98 [wiz 2022-12-21]
Updated lang/jpm to 1.1.0 [wiz 2022-12-21]
Removed multimedia/libva-driver-vdpau [wiz 2022-12-21]
+ Removed lang/gnat_util [wiz 2022-12-21]
diff -r 72c5b305b3ad -r b2200e3c2909 lang/Makefile
--- a/lang/Makefile Wed Dec 21 14:02:10 2022 +0000
+++ b/lang/Makefile Wed Dec 21 14:09:17 2022 +0000
@@ -1,4 +1,4 @@
-# $NetBSD: Makefile,v 1.668 2022/12/21 12:04:12 wiz Exp $
+# $NetBSD: Makefile,v 1.669 2022/12/21 14:09:17 wiz Exp $
#
COMMENT= Programming languages
@@ -93,7 +93,6 @@
SUBDIR+= ghc92
SUBDIR+= gjs
SUBDIR+= gleam
-SUBDIR+= gnat_util
SUBDIR+= gnucobol
SUBDIR+= go
SUBDIR+= go-bin
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/DESCR
--- a/lang/gnat_util/DESCR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,2 +0,0 @@
-Gnat_Util is a library unit consisting of GNAT sources that are used by
-different tools such as ASIS, GNATCOLL and Gprbuild.
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/Makefile
--- a/lang/gnat_util/Makefile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,37 +0,0 @@
-# $NetBSD: Makefile,v 1.5 2019/11/03 19:04:01 rillig Exp $
-
-PKGNAME= gnat_util-${SNAPSHOT}
-CATEGORIES= lang
-MASTER_SITES= ${MASTER_SITE_GNU:=gcc/gcc-${GCC_VERSION}/}
-DISTFILES= gcc-${GCC_VERSION}.tar.bz2
-
-MAINTAINER= pkgsrc-users%NetBSD.org@localhost
-HOMEPAGE= http://www.dragonlace.net/
-COMMENT= Library used to build GNAT source-based tools
-LICENSE= gnu-gpl-v3 AND gnu-lgpl-v3
-
-# gnat_util existed to construct gprbuild-aux which no longer requires it.
-# The package is still buildable, but its not practically useful.
-PKG_SKIP_REASON= Deprecated (no longer useful), scheduled for removal Jan 2017
-
-.include "../../mk/bsd.prefs.mk"
-.include "../../lang/gcc5-aux/Makefile.version"
-.include "Makefile.sources"
-
-MAKE_ENV= MAKEOBJDIR=${WRKSRC}/obj
-USE_LANGUAGES= c ada
-
-# Automatic package list generation
-GENERATE_PLIST= cd ${DESTDIR}${PREFIX};
-GENERATE_PLIST+= ${FIND} * \( -type f -or -type l \) | ${SORT} -dr;
-
-post-extract:
- ${MKDIR} ${WRKSRC}/obj
-.for f in Makefile gnat_util.gpr sdefault_adb.gnat_util
- ${CP} ${FILESDIR}/${f} ${WRKSRC}/
-.endfor
-.for f in ${GNAT_SRCS}
- ${CP} ${WRKDIR}/gcc-${GCC_VERSION}/gcc/ada/${f} ${WRKSRC}/
-.endfor
-
-.include "../../mk/bsd.pkg.mk"
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/Makefile.sources
--- a/lang/gnat_util/Makefile.sources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,160 +0,0 @@
-# $NetBSD: Makefile.sources,v 1.2 2016/11/25 20:36:49 marino Exp $
-
-GNAT_SRCS= \
- ali-util.adb \
- ali-util.ads \
- ali.adb \
- ali.ads \
- alloc.ads \
- aspects.adb \
- aspects.ads \
- atree.adb \
- atree.ads \
- binderr.adb \
- binderr.ads \
- butil.adb \
- butil.ads \
- casing.adb \
- casing.ads \
- csets.adb \
- csets.ads \
- debug.adb \
- debug.ads \
- einfo.adb \
- einfo.ads \
- elists.adb \
- elists.ads \
- err_vars.ads \
- errout.adb \
- errout.ads \
- erroutc.adb \
- erroutc.ads \
- errutil.adb \
- errutil.ads \
- fmap.adb \
- fmap.ads \
- fname-uf.adb \
- fname-uf.ads \
- fname.adb \
- fname.ads \
- gnatvsn.adb \
- gnatvsn.ads \
- hostparm.ads \
- krunch.adb \
- krunch.ads \
- lib-list.adb \
- lib-sort.adb \
- lib.adb \
- lib.ads \
- link.c \
- makeutl.adb \
- makeutl.ads \
- mlib-fil.adb \
- mlib-fil.ads \
- mlib-tgt-specific.adb \
- mlib-tgt-specific.ads \
- mlib-tgt.adb \
- mlib-tgt.ads \
- mlib-utl.adb \
- mlib-utl.ads \
- mlib.adb \
- mlib.ads \
- namet.adb \
- namet.ads \
- nlists.adb \
- nlists.ads \
- opt.adb \
- opt.ads \
- osint.adb \
- osint.ads \
- output.adb \
- output.ads \
- prj-attr-pm.adb \
- prj-attr-pm.ads \
- prj-attr.adb \
- prj-attr.ads \
- prj-com.ads \
- prj-conf.adb \
- prj-conf.ads \
- prj-dect.adb \
- prj-dect.ads \
- prj-env.adb \
- prj-env.ads \
- prj-err.adb \
- prj-err.ads \
- prj-ext.adb \
- prj-ext.ads \
- prj-nmsc.adb \
- prj-nmsc.ads \
- prj-part.adb \
- prj-part.ads \
- prj-pp.adb \
- prj-pp.ads \
- prj-proc.adb \
- prj-proc.ads \
- prj-strt.adb \
- prj-strt.ads \
- prj-tree.adb \
- prj-tree.ads \
- prj-util.adb \
- prj-util.ads \
- prj.adb \
- prj.ads \
- repinfo.adb \
- repinfo.ads \
- restrict.adb \
- restrict.ads \
- rident.ads \
- scans.adb \
- scans.ads \
- scng.adb \
- scng.ads \
- sdefault.ads \
- sem_aux.adb \
- sem_aux.ads \
- sinfo.adb \
- sinfo.ads \
- sinput-c.adb \
- sinput-c.ads \
- sinput-p.adb \
- sinput-p.ads \
- sinput.adb \
- sinput.ads \
- snames.adb-tmpl \
- snames.ads-tmpl \
- snames.h-tmpl \
- stand.adb \
- stand.ads \
- stringt.adb \
- stringt.ads \
- styleg.adb \
- styleg.ads \
- stylesw.adb \
- stylesw.ads \
- switch-m.adb \
- switch-m.ads \
- switch.adb \
- switch.ads \
- table.adb \
- table.ads \
- targparm.adb \
- targparm.ads \
- tempdir.adb \
- tempdir.ads \
- tree_in.adb \
- tree_in.ads \
- tree_io.adb \
- tree_io.ads \
- types.adb \
- types.ads \
- uintp.adb \
- uintp.ads \
- uname.adb \
- uname.ads \
- urealp.adb \
- urealp.ads \
- widechar.adb \
- widechar.ads \
- xsnamest.adb \
- xutil.adb \
- xutil.ads
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/buildlink3.mk
--- a/lang/gnat_util/buildlink3.mk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,13 +0,0 @@
-# $NetBSD: buildlink3.mk,v 1.2 2018/01/07 13:04:19 rillig Exp $
-
-BUILDLINK_TREE+= gnat_util
-
-.if !defined(GNAT_UTIL_BUILDLINK3_MK)
-GNAT_UTIL_BUILDLINK3_MK:=
-
-BUILDLINK_API_DEPENDS.gnat_util+= gnat_util>=20140422
-BUILDLINK_PKGSRCDIR.gnat_util?= ../../lang/gnat_util
-
-.endif
-
-BUILDLINK_TREE+= -gnat_util
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/distinfo
--- a/lang/gnat_util/distinfo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,6 +0,0 @@
-$NetBSD: distinfo,v 1.6 2021/10/26 10:51:36 nia Exp $
-
-BLAKE2s (gcc-5.4.0.tar.bz2) = a938bacb18167ac907e38a3fa72d88f5978ebe81750a55a03f819774a028b205
-SHA512 (gcc-5.4.0.tar.bz2) = 2941cc950c8f2409a314df497631f9b0266211aa74746c1839c46e04f1c7c299afe2528d1ef16ea39def408a644ba48f97519ec7a7dd37d260c3e9423514265b
-Size (gcc-5.4.0.tar.bz2) = 95661481 bytes
-SHA1 (patch-gnatvsn.adb) = 1e16dba2500abf090b05484567cc0f1a2327c350
diff -r 72c5b305b3ad -r b2200e3c2909 lang/gnat_util/files/Makefile
--- a/lang/gnat_util/files/Makefile Wed Dec 21 14:02:10 2022 +0000
+++ /dev/null Thu Jan 01 00:00:00 1970 +0000
@@ -1,68 +0,0 @@
-# To avoid a cirular dependency with GPRBuild, this custom BSD Makefile is
-# used instead of the provided asis.gpr file.
-
-CP=cp -p
-MKDIR=mkdir -p
-SRC=gen_src
-ADA_FLAGS= -O2 -gnatn -gnatws -gnat05
-C_FLAGS= -O2
-ADB_SRCS!= cd ${.CURDIR} && ls *.adb | sort -r
-GEN_SRCS= sdefault.adb snames.adb xsnamest.adb
-ADS_SRCS= rident.ads hostparm.ads err_vars.ads alloc.ads prj-com.ads
-LIB_SRCS+= link.c ${GEN_SRCS} ${ADS_SRCS} ${ADB_SRCS:Nlib-*.adb}
-LIB_OBJS= ${LIB_SRCS:R:S/$/.o/}
-
-.PHONY: all
-.PHONY: generate_sources
-.PHONY: libgnat_util.a
-.PHONY: install
-.PHONY: clean
-
-all: libgnat_util.a
-
-generate_sources:
- (cd ${.CURDIR} && ${MKDIR} ${SRC} lib)
- ${CP} ${.CURDIR}/sdefault_adb.gnat_util ${.CURDIR}/${SRC}/sdefault.adb
- (cd ${.CURDIR} && ${CP} \
- xsnamest.adb xutil.* snames.adb-tmpl snames.ads-tmpl \
Home |
Main Index |
Thread Index |
Old Index